Unique Themes for Mature Couples
Choosing a wedding theme that reflects your unique journey can make the day unforgettable. Consider these creative themes that celebrate love and life experience.
Vintage Elegance
Embrace the charm of a bygone era with a vintage elegance theme. Choose a color palette featuring soft pastels, rich jewel tones, or classic black and white. Incorporate antique items like lace tablecloths, vintage china, and heirloom decorations.
Opt for a venue with character, such as a historic mansion or an old brewery. Customize your ceremony with timeless music, perhaps a string quartet or classic love songs. Capture the spirit of the past by including a slideshow of photos from your lives or family history.
Rustic Charm
Celebrate your love with a rustic charm theme that reflects warmth and nature. Select venues such as barns, vineyards, or gardens to highlight the beauty of the outdoors. Use natural elements like wood, burlap, and greenery in your decorations.
Create a cozy atmosphere with string lights, mason jar centerpieces, and relaxed seating. Incorporate homemade touches, like baked goods or locally sourced flowers. Consider activities like lawn games to engage guests and encourage mingling.
Focus on your story, weaving personal touches like meaningful quotes, shared hobbies, or favorite locations into the decor and ceremony.
Venues That Suit Mature Celebrations
Choosing the right venue sets the stage for a memorable wedding. It’s essential to select spaces that resonate with your journey together, ensuring comfort and intimacy for you and your guests.
Intimate Outdoor Settings
Intimate outdoor settings create a relaxed atmosphere, perfect for mature couples. Here are some options:
- Gardens: Botanical gardens provide lush backdrops with vibrant flowers. They offer tranquility and natural beauty, ideal for small ceremonies.
- Parks: Local parks can be budget-friendly and flexible. Look for spaces with scenic views or charming picnic areas.
- Backyards: Hosting a wedding at home adds a personal touch. Your backyard or a family member’s yard can become a warm, inviting venue.
Historic Locations
Selecting a historic location adds character and depth to your celebration. Consider these types of venues:
- Museums: Many museums offer event spaces that celebrate culture and history. This setting enriches the occasion and provides unique photo opportunities.
- Vineyards: Choose vineyards for a romantic vibe. The picturesque landscapes and wine tastings can heighten the experience.
- Historic Homes: Exploring local historic homes can reveal extraordinary architecture and charm. Many have beautiful gardens or scenic surroundings.
Each venue offers distinct qualities that align with your story and create lasting memories for you and your guests.
Meaningful Ceremony Ideas
Creating a wedding ceremony that reflects your journey together adds a special touch to the day. Incorporating personalized elements enhances the significance of the celebration.
Personalized Vows
Craft personalized vows that resonate with your shared experiences. Express your love and commitment in your own words. Consider these tips:
- Reflect on your relationship, celebrating the moments that define your bond.
- Include anecdotes showcasing challenges and triumphs you’ve faced together.
- Make it personal by using nicknames or phrases that hold special meaning.
- Practice together to ensure delivery feels natural and heartfelt.
An example: Instead of generic pledges, say something like, “From our first coffee dates to our adventures abroad, you’ve filled my life with joy. I promise to support and cherish you every day.”
Symbolic Rituals
Incorporate symbolic rituals to deepen the meaning of your ceremony. These can honor your past and celebrate your future. Consider these ideas:
- Unity Candle: Light a candle together to symbolize the merging of your lives.
- Sand Ceremony: Blend different colors of sand into a single container, representing the coming together of two lives.
- Handfasting: Tie your hands together with a ribbon or cord as a visual representation of your commitment.
- Planting a Tree: As you plant a tree together, you create a living testament to your growing love.
Each ritual provides a tangible expression of your commitment, bringing unique significance to your wedding.
Reception Tips for a Joyful Gathering
Creating a joyful wedding reception enhances the celebration for you and your guests. Consider thoughtful choices that reflect your personalities and create memorable experiences.
Sophisticated Menu Choices
Select a menu that delights the palate and reflects your tastes. Options can include:
- Buffet Style – Offer a variety of dishes, allowing guests to customize their plates.
- Sit-Down Dinner – Serve a multi-course meal for a formal touch, providing a more intimate dining experience.
- Family-Style Serving – Place large dishes on each table, encouraging conversation and sharing among guests.
- Food Stations – Set up themed stations, like a pasta bar, taco stand, or dessert station, making for a lively atmosphere.
- Cocktail Reception – Offer an array of appetizers and cocktails, perfect for mingling and creating a relaxed vibe.
Consider dietary restrictions. Provide v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, or allergy-aware options to ensure everyone enjoys the meal. Thoughtful choices foster a welcoming environment where guests feel appreciated.
Entertainment Options
Select entertainment that sets the mood and engages guests throughout the reception. You can explore various options, including:
- Live Band – Hire a local band that plays music catering to your tastes, from jazz to classic rock.
- DJ – A skilled DJ can tailor the playlist to match the energy of the reception, keeping guests dancing all night.
- Photo Booth – Set up a photo booth with props for fun photos, creating lasting memories for everyone.
- Interactive Games – Include games like trivia or a dance-off to encourage participation and excitement.
- Personalized Performances – Consider hiring a performer, like a magician or a vocalist, to surprise guests and add a unique touch.
Think about the flow of the evening. Arrange entertainment to align with transitions, such as during dinner or after speeches. This consideration keeps guests engaged and enhances the joyous atmosphere throughout your reception.
